Biography of Kerry Kennedy

Kerry Kennedy, born on September 8, 1959, in Washington, D.C., is the seventh child of Robert F. Kennedy and Ethel Skakel Kennedy. She grew up in a politically active and socially conscious environment, instilling in her a passion for human rights and social justice. Kerry attended Brown University and Boston College Law School, where she honed her skills as a lawyer and advocate.

Legal Career and Activism

After earning her law degree, Kerry Kennedy worked as a human rights activist and founded the Robert F. Kennedy Center for Human Rights. She has been a tireless advocate for social justice issues, including women's rights, environmental protection, and anti-discrimination efforts. Kerry's work has taken her around the globe, fighting for the rights of marginalized communities and promoting peace and equality.
